Chinese Travel Visa

Chinese Travel Visa(L visa) refers to a visa obtained by foreigners in order to discover the beauty of China, visit relatives and friends, or engage in some personal affairs. These people intend to stay in China for the time being. U.S. citizens may be eligible for multiple entry visas for 10 years. U.S. passports must remain valid for more than 12 months. A Chinese tourist visa can be one, two or more entries.

What documents do Chinese travel visa need?

In addition to all documents required for a Chinese visa, applicants planning to travel to China are required to submit one of the following documents.

Invitation letter from relevant units or individuals in China. The invitation letter shall include the personal information of the applicant (full name, gender, date of birth, etc.), the information about the planned visit (date of arrival and departure, place of visit, etc.), and the information of the inviting unit or individual (name, contact number, address, official seal, signature of legal representative or inviting person).

Itinerary, including ticket booking record (round trip) and hotel booking certificate, etc.

Charge for Chinese travel?

Regardless of the number of participants, the entry fee for US citizens is $140. Applicants can pay by visa, MasterCard, money order, promissory note or company check. Personal checks or cash will not be accepted.

Chinese Travel Visa processing time

Regular service: 4 working days

Pay and pick up on the 4th working day you submit. For example, if you file on Friday, your visa will usually be available next Wednesday.

Express Service: 3 working days;

Payment and pick up on the third working day after submission. For example, if you file on Friday, your visa will usually be available next Tuesday.

Emergency service: 2 working days.

Pay and pick up on the second working day after submission. For example, if you file on Friday, your visa will usually be available next Monday.

Express or express service is subject to approval and additional charges. Depending on the circumstances, express or express service may not be available and the processing time may exceed 4 normal working days.

What should I do if I can’t submit my visa application in person?

Since the visa office of the Chinese Embassy and Consulate does not accept mail applications, you need to authorize others to submit applications for you. This can be a friend, relative, travel agent, or visa chaser.
